Balogo has a warm climate with an average annual temperature of 82°F (28°C). Winters average 81°F in January while summers reach 81°F in July. The area gets 167 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 93.1 inches. The area receives 0.0 inches of snow annually.

Balogo has a seasonal temperature swing of 2°F / from 81°F in February to 83°F in April. Total annual precipitation is 93.1 inches, with October being the wettest month (10.9") and January the driest (4.2").
